Floor protection
I've hit on a weird situation where I've been booked to provide a dance floor and the venue is insisting that a protective layer is put over their antique wooden floor before the dance floor is laid.
I did have a supplier lined up to do the booking and they've now walked away because of the venues requirements and now I'm struggling to find anyone who can help. What I think I'm going to end up doing is buying some kind of carpet or underlay to protect the floor and taking the liability for any damage to the floor in order to persuade my original supplier to provide the floor as contracted.
Does anyone have any experience of something similar with a venue? Does anyone have any advice about what to use as a barrier/protective layer for the floor?
Help!
